NEW LONDON PUBLIC SCHOOLS is Hiring a Cafeteria worker Near London, CT

TITLE : Cafeteria General Worker 1, Anticipated

QUALIFICATIONS : Ability to complete successfully the performance responsibilities of the position.

  • High School diploma or equivalent.
  • Knowledge of routine duties related to the preparation and serving of food, including cleaning of the kitchen area and cooking equipment.
  • Able to understand written material, rules, regulations, and apply the material to the position.
  • Customer Service is a major component of ensuring that the students of New London have a learning environment that is friendly, courteous and welcoming.

REPORTS TO : The Building Principal and Food Service Manager

JOB GOAL : To prepare and serve food as directed.

PERFORMANCE RESPONSIBILITIES :

  • Assists in preparation of meals and serving of meals.
  • Serves food as directed to meet the recipe specifications.
  • Assists in the supervision of the children in the lunch room or recess area.
  • Cleans Kitchen and Dining Room as needed.
  • Performs cashiering duties in some positions.
  • Maintains established departmental and district policies and procedures, objectives, quality assurance program, and health and safety standards, and HACCP standards.
  • Encourages and facilitates cooperation, pride, and trust in working with others to achieve goals.
  • Performs other duties as assigned or requested.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S :

  • Standing : (Continuous) remain standing on one’s feet on hard surfaces.
  • Walking : (Frequent) moving from area to area.
  • Lifting : (Frequent) Raising or lowering and object 5lbs to 50 lbs.
  • Pushing / Pulling (Frequent) Exerting force upon and object to move that object to the desired location.
  • Crouching / Squatting : (Frequent) to access food and materials from floor to waist level or counter.
  • Carrying : (Frequent) transporting an object 5 to 10lbs. by hand, arm, or shoulder.
  • Climbing : (Occasional) Stairs and footstools and storeroom ladders
  • Reaching : (Frequent) extending the hands and arms in any direction.
  • Coordination Balance : performing work using Eye / Hand / foot using any two.
  • Grasping / Handling : (Continuous) seizing, holding, grasping, or otherwise working with one’s hands.

Occasional : 6-33% of the time

Frequent : 34 66% of the time

Continuous : 67% - 100%

TERMS OF EMPLOYMENT : Salary and work year established by the Board.

EVALUATION : Annually by the Food Service Manager and Building Principal.
